
Another member of a legendary lucha libre dynasty appears ready to embark on a professional wrestling journey. Following in the footsteps of her iconic father and her highly successful older brother, Aalyah Mysterio is taking the necessary steps to join the family trade on a full-time basis.
Longtime fans will remember Aalyah from her previous stint as a television character in 2020 during a high-profile romance angle involving Buddy Murphy. Since that initial taste of the industry, she focused on higher education, but a series of recent trial sessions inside the squared circle completely altered her career trajectory. Her father, WWE Hall of Famer Rey Mysterio, wanted to ensure she truly understood the immense physical toll of the business before committing to the grueling lifestyle.
Rey Mysterio Gives Update on Aalyah Mysterio Training at Performance Center
The wrestling icon provided a major update on his daughter’s development during an appearance on The Undertaker’s Six Feet Under podcast. Rey Mysterio revealed that Aalyah Mysterio fell in love with the exhausting daily routine at the training facility and is now taking steps to embed herself within the developmental system.
“She graduated in July of last year. That’s from UCSD [University of California San Diego], human biology. Showed me the diploma and goes, ‘Okay, I’m ready’ Took her up in October of last year — she loved it,” Rey Mysterio said. “Sent her again this year, February, for two weeks — she loved it. And now we are in May and she’s getting ready to go up there and establish herself at the PC.”
The rapid development marks an unexpected turn of events for the legendary high-flyer. Rey Mysterio openly admitted that he never envisioned a future where both of his children chose to make a living inside the ring, but he takes immense pride in the fact that their individual passions grew organically without any parental pressure.
“I’m excited,” Rey Mysterio said. “If you would have told me, ‘Your kids are going to grow up and become wrestlers, both of them.’ Ehh, [I’d] think you’re wrong. The cool thing is, I’ve never pushed the sport down their throat. It’s all came out of them. Like, they wanted to be a part of this.”
With the legendary luchador still actively competing on a weekly basis, the theoretical arrival of his daughter opens up fascinating creative possibilities. During the podcast conversation, The Undertaker even floated an intriguing pitch for a potential cross-promotional attraction in Mexico. The Phenom suggested booking a star-studded mixed tag team encounter featuring Rey Mysterio and Aalyah Mysterio joining forces to battle Dominik Mysterio and Liv Morgan under the Lucha Libre AAA banner. If those plans ever materialize, the family drama would easily rival the top storylines featured on flagship broadcasts like WWE RAW.
